*Summary
We"re seeking an entry level Reliability Engineer on a long term contract with a strong mechanical troubleshooting focus to service, maintain, and support complex automated production systems. While this role will interact with controls and PLCs occasionally, the primary day to day work centers on diagnosing and repairing mechanical systems-bearings, gearboxes, conveyors, motors, belting, couplings, hydraulics and pneumatics-during production and installation activities.

Key Responsibilities
*Perform hands on mechanical servicing, troubleshooting, and repair of production equipment: conveyors, gearboxes, bearings, couplings, shafts, motors, belts/chains, actuators, and material handling systems.
*Diagnose mechanical root causes of failures and implement corrective actions to minimize repeat events.
*Execute and refine preventive maintenance (PM) tasks focused on lubrication, alignment, tensioning, inspection, and mechanical adjustments; update PM procedures.
*Support installation, alignment, and mechanical commissioning of new or modified automation equipment; rigging and mechanical assembly as needed.
*Work with basic electrical and control elements when necessary (motor starters, basic wiring checks), but escalate complex PLC/programming issues to controls specialists.
*Read and interpret mechanical drawings, assembly prints, and SolidWorks-derived prints or simple CAD exports.
*Use hand tools and mechanical diagnostic tools safely and effectively (torque wrenches, dial indicators, laser alignment tools, vibration meters, infrared thermography, hoists).
*Maintain accurate maintenance records and equipment history in the CMMS; recommend spare parts and mechanical upgrades.
*Collaborate closely with production, engineering, and vendor technicians; clearly document and communicate mechanical issues and solutions.
*Follow all site safety procedures (LOTO, PPE, confined space, fall protection) and contribute to a safe working environment.
